Thomas PRYOR III was born 17 May 1733 in Burlington, New Jersey.
He passed away 23 May 1786 in Burlington, New Jersey, United States.
1764 On month 3, day 21, Thomas Pryor, Jr. City of Burlington in Province of West Jersey, Yeoman and Samuel Pryor of Twp of Salisbury, Bucks Co, Province of PA, yeoman, granted land to Daniel Doughty of the Twp of Springfield, Burlington County. Transaction: £231.17.6. Description: Land in Northampton Twp POB post for a corner by North branch of Ancocas Ck, a corner of Daniel's other lands, along Ancocas Creek containing 46 acres and one road. Land which Thomas Pryor, Jr. et ux Hannah became seized of by virtue of their grandfather Ebenezer Largis 1759 10th 03. Wife Dorcas Pryor to Thomas Pryor.[1]
